What are the hourly rates of gardeners in Bishopbriggs?

Nothing beats sunny evenings relaxing in a well cared-for garden. But how much will it cost you to hire a gardener near you?

On average, Bishopbriggs gardeners cost between £15 to £60 per hour. Here’s a quick list of some jobs to give you a better idea:

  • General garden maintenance like lawn mowing, weeding, and hedge trimming typically costs between £20 and £30 per hour.

  • More specialist tasks such as pruning, planting, or garden clearance tend to be slightly higher, ranging from £25 to £40 per hour.

  • Landscape design or garden levelling services can be more costly, sometimes charging from £100 per hour.

Because the costs can vary so much, it’s important you request quotes from different gardeners in Bishopbriggs to give you a good idea of pricing.

What to ask gardeners in Bishopbriggs before hiring?

Finding the right gardener in Bishopbriggs comes down to more than availability and price. Before you commit, here are a few practical questions worth asking.

Can you provide a written quote for the work?

Before any work begins, ask for a clear written quote that breaks down labour costs, any additional charges for waste disposal, and whether materials such as plants or turf are included. This avoids any surprises when it comes to settling up.

How do you handle garden waste?

Some gardeners in Bishopbriggs will remove garden waste as part of the job, while others charge separately for disposal. It is worth confirming upfront so you know exactly what is covered and whether you need to arrange a skip or make room in your green bin.

Can I see photos or reviews of your previous gardening work?

Many gardeners upload before-and-after pictures to their MyBuilder profiles, along with reviews from previous customers. Checking these gives you a good sense of the standard of their work and whether they have handled gardens similar to yours.

Do you offer regular maintenance visits?

If you are looking for ongoing help rather than a one-off job, ask whether the gardener offers regular maintenance packages and what these include. Regular visits are often better value than booking individual sessions, and it helps to have someone who already knows your garden.

Are you insured to work on my property?

It is always worth confirming that any tradesperson you hire holds valid public liability insurance. This means that if any accidental damage occurs to fencing, paving, or nearby plants, you know there is cover in place.

FAQs: Gardeners in Bishopbriggs

How often should I hire a gardener in Bishopbriggs?

For most gardens, a monthly maintenance visit is enough to keep things tidy through spring and summer. During autumn and winter, you may only need a gardener in Bishopbriggs every six to eight weeks for leaf clearing and general upkeep. Gardens with large lawns, extensive borders, or fast-growing hedges may need more frequent attention.

Can gardeners in Bishopbriggs help with a neglected garden?

Yes, garden clearance and restoration is one of the most common jobs gardeners in Bishopbriggs take on. A neglected garden with overgrown hedges, compacted soil, and heavy weed growth will usually be quoted as a day rate rather than an hourly one. It is worth being upfront about the state of the garden when you post your job so professionals can give you an accurate price.

Do gardeners in Bishopbriggs supply their own equipment and tools?

Most gardeners will bring their own tools and equipment for standard maintenance work, including mowers, strimmers, and hedge cutters. If your job requires specific materials such as turf, plants, topsoil, or bark chippings, ask upfront whether these are included in the quote or whether you will need to source them separately.

How long does a garden clearance take in Bishopbriggs?

A standard clearance of a small to medium garden will typically take a gardener a full day to complete. Larger gardens, or those that have been left unmanaged for a long time, can take two or more days.

The volume of waste to be removed and access to the property will also affect the time involved.

What is the best time of year to hire a gardener in Bishopbriggs?

Spring and early summer are the busiest periods for gardeners in Bishopbriggs, as lawns, hedges, and borders all start growing quickly and need attention. Booking in advance during these months is advisable.

Autumn is a good time for clearance work, leaf removal, and cutting back before winter sets in. If you need landscaping or design work done, late winter or early spring, before the growing season gets going, is often when gardeners have more availability and can plan the job properly.
